aboutsummaryrefslogtreecommitdiff
path: root/doc/oscl_html/oscl__socket__stats_8h.html
blob: 393d2159c4ca3517b5c33d59f1d6993f9b72eb65 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
107
108
109
110
111
112
113
114
115
116
117
118
119
120
121
122
123
124
125
126
127
128
129
130
131
132
133
134
135
136
137
138
139
140
141
142
143
144
145
146
147
148
149
150
151
152
153
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/xhtml;charset=UTF-8"/>
<title>oscl: oscl_socket_stats.h File Reference</title>
<link href="tabs.css" rel="stylesheet" type="text/css"/>
<link href="doxygen.css" rel="stylesheet" type="text/css"/>
</head>
<body>
<!-- Generated by Doxygen 1.6.3 -->
<div class="navigation" id="top">
  <div class="tabs">
    <ul>
      <li><a href="index.html"><span>Main&nbsp;Page</span></a></li>
      <li><a href="pages.html"><span>Related&nbsp;Pages</span></a></li>
      <li><a href="modules.html"><span>Modules</span></a></li>
      <li><a href="annotated.html"><span>Data&nbsp;Structures</span></a></li>
      <li class="current"><a href="files.html"><span>Files</span></a></li>
    </ul>
  </div>
  <div class="tabs">
    <ul>
      <li><a href="files.html"><span>File&nbsp;List</span></a></li>
      <li><a href="globals.html"><span>Globals</span></a></li>
    </ul>
  </div>
</div>
<div class="contents">
<h1>oscl_socket_stats.h File Reference</h1><code>#include &quot;<a class="el" href="oscl__base_8h_source.html">oscl_base.h</a>&quot;</code><br/>
<code>#include &quot;<a class="el" href="oscl__vector_8h_source.html">oscl_vector.h</a>&quot;</code><br/>
<code>#include &quot;<a class="el" href="oscl__mem_8h_source.html">oscl_mem.h</a>&quot;</code><br/>
<code>#include &quot;<a class="el" href="oscl__mutex_8h_source.html">oscl_mutex.h</a>&quot;</code><br/>
<code>#include &quot;<a class="el" href="oscl__socket__tuneables_8h_source.html">oscl_socket_tuneables.h</a>&quot;</code><br/>

<p><a href="oscl__socket__stats_8h_source.html">Go to the source code of this file.</a></p>
<table border="0" cellpadding="0" cellspacing="0">
<tr><td colspan="2"><h2>Enumerations</h2></td></tr>
<tr><td class="memItemLeft" align="right" valign="top">enum &nbsp;</td><td class="memItemRight" valign="bottom"><a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78d">TOsclSocketStatEvent</a> { <br/>
&nbsp;&nbsp;<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da51007c30ddcc0f5eecc4ae41f5c8086a">EOsclSocket_RequestAO_Success</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da5a291a0d99d7088e1496c9a8f5ad3294">EOsclSocket_RequestAO_Canceled</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da7d71bf193ec560705d68613546af1099">EOsclSocket_RequestAO_Error</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da7ace9fdb93c9ca7407800221aace409e">EOsclSocket_RequestAO_Timeout</a>, 
<br/>
&nbsp;&nbsp;<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da3102c1e356fde92c4b7b0d753c13991a">EOsclSocket_ServRequestIssued</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78dac9fdb30c1fa3bf08d4fad1b8fb210620">EOsclSocket_ServPoll</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da5b781bd1def4b5d4e5b2fb375caac816">EOsclSocket_OS</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da928ddc2ea73e6addffeaef38c36f9a3c">EOsclSocket_Readable</a>, 
<br/>
&nbsp;&nbsp;<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78dab15cfbc1c9cad7b265390a2bdaf63ed5">EOsclSocket_Writable</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da8fbce15ab0cbd4109de127e6b7642410">EOsclSocket_Except</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da3295487628218ea1087b3970eea12464">EOsclSocket_DataRecv</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da959f31aaad2d25f690c2363ff927bf1b">EOsclSocket_DataSent</a>, 
<br/>
&nbsp;&nbsp;<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da84d3112ef68fc7f61ba274a653dc52f5">EOsclSocket_ServRequestComplete</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da04bed0016965256c6f48230f7c8d0968">EOsclSocket_ServRequestCancelIssued</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78dac9a12bce530057a6f5146882113eaa21">EOsclSocketServ_LoopsockOk</a>, 
<a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78da9f92ac4dfb29554a509afbda2d7c6e5e">EOsclSocketServ_LoopsockError</a>
<br/>
 }</td></tr>
<tr><td class="memItemLeft" align="right" valign="top">enum &nbsp;</td><td class="memItemRight" valign="bottom"><a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39">TOsclSocketServStatEvent</a> { <br/>
&nbsp;&nbsp;<a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39a2d638b2469026fdb3b73b50671d72835">EOsclSocketServ_SelectNoActivity</a> =  0, 
<a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39ac8b6280ea6954dd06b8b188f3e3fa5c9">EOsclSocketServ_SelectActivity</a>, 
<a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39a70896890e0cd63bb78f98411fb7a3cb1">EOsclSocketServ_SelectRescheduleAsap</a>, 
<a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39ac97aeec65fe4e2c55ff95d43ec539f27">EOsclSocketServ_SelectReschedulePoll</a>, 
<br/>
&nbsp;&nbsp;<a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39a434dd1e835599207afdb65e03593dd44">EOsclSocketServ_LastEvent</a>
<br/>
 }</td></tr>
</table>
<hr/><h2>Enumeration Type Documentation</h2>
<a class="anchor" id="af38fdcdc9265bd2383d96bc012aa4e39"></a><!-- doxytag: member="oscl_socket_stats.h::TOsclSocketServStatEvent" ref="af38fdcdc9265bd2383d96bc012aa4e39" args="" -->
<div class="memitem">
<div class="memproto">
      <table class="memname">
        <tr>
          <td class="memname">enum <a class="el" href="oscl__socket__stats_8h.html#af38fdcdc9265bd2383d96bc012aa4e39">TOsclSocketServStatEvent</a></td>
        </tr>
      </table>
</div>
<div class="memdoc">
<dl><dt><b>Enumerator: </b></dt><dd><table border="0" cellspacing="2" cellpadding="0">
<tr><td valign="top"><em><a class="anchor" id="af38fdcdc9265bd2383d96bc012aa4e39a2d638b2469026fdb3b73b50671d72835"></a><!-- doxytag: member="EOsclSocketServ_SelectNoActivity" ref="af38fdcdc9265bd2383d96bc012aa4e39a2d638b2469026fdb3b73b50671d72835" args="" -->EOsclSocketServ_SelectNoActivity</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="af38fdcdc9265bd2383d96bc012aa4e39ac8b6280ea6954dd06b8b188f3e3fa5c9"></a><!-- doxytag: member="EOsclSocketServ_SelectActivity" ref="af38fdcdc9265bd2383d96bc012aa4e39ac8b6280ea6954dd06b8b188f3e3fa5c9" args="" -->EOsclSocketServ_SelectActivity</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="af38fdcdc9265bd2383d96bc012aa4e39a70896890e0cd63bb78f98411fb7a3cb1"></a><!-- doxytag: member="EOsclSocketServ_SelectRescheduleAsap" ref="af38fdcdc9265bd2383d96bc012aa4e39a70896890e0cd63bb78f98411fb7a3cb1" args="" -->EOsclSocketServ_SelectRescheduleAsap</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="af38fdcdc9265bd2383d96bc012aa4e39ac97aeec65fe4e2c55ff95d43ec539f27"></a><!-- doxytag: member="EOsclSocketServ_SelectReschedulePoll" ref="af38fdcdc9265bd2383d96bc012aa4e39ac97aeec65fe4e2c55ff95d43ec539f27" args="" -->EOsclSocketServ_SelectReschedulePoll</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="af38fdcdc9265bd2383d96bc012aa4e39a434dd1e835599207afdb65e03593dd44"></a><!-- doxytag: member="EOsclSocketServ_LastEvent" ref="af38fdcdc9265bd2383d96bc012aa4e39a434dd1e835599207afdb65e03593dd44" args="" -->EOsclSocketServ_LastEvent</em>&nbsp;</td><td>
</td></tr>
</table>
</dd>
</dl>

</div>
</div>
<a class="anchor" id="a848266f49277f1803c0da5c44a0da78d"></a><!-- doxytag: member="oscl_socket_stats.h::TOsclSocketStatEvent" ref="a848266f49277f1803c0da5c44a0da78d" args="" -->
<div class="memitem">
<div class="memproto">
      <table class="memname">
        <tr>
          <td class="memname">enum <a class="el" href="oscl__socket__stats_8h.html#a848266f49277f1803c0da5c44a0da78d">TOsclSocketStatEvent</a></td>
        </tr>
      </table>
</div>
<div class="memdoc">
<p>Socket diagnostics. </p>
<dl><dt><b>Enumerator: </b></dt><dd><table border="0" cellspacing="2" cellpadding="0">
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da51007c30ddcc0f5eecc4ae41f5c8086a"></a><!-- doxytag: member="EOsclSocket_RequestAO_Success" ref="a848266f49277f1803c0da5c44a0da78da51007c30ddcc0f5eecc4ae41f5c8086a" args="" -->EOsclSocket_RequestAO_Success</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da5a291a0d99d7088e1496c9a8f5ad3294"></a><!-- doxytag: member="EOsclSocket_RequestAO_Canceled" ref="a848266f49277f1803c0da5c44a0da78da5a291a0d99d7088e1496c9a8f5ad3294" args="" -->EOsclSocket_RequestAO_Canceled</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da7d71bf193ec560705d68613546af1099"></a><!-- doxytag: member="EOsclSocket_RequestAO_Error" ref="a848266f49277f1803c0da5c44a0da78da7d71bf193ec560705d68613546af1099" args="" -->EOsclSocket_RequestAO_Error</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da7ace9fdb93c9ca7407800221aace409e"></a><!-- doxytag: member="EOsclSocket_RequestAO_Timeout" ref="a848266f49277f1803c0da5c44a0da78da7ace9fdb93c9ca7407800221aace409e" args="" -->EOsclSocket_RequestAO_Timeout</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da3102c1e356fde92c4b7b0d753c13991a"></a><!-- doxytag: member="EOsclSocket_ServRequestIssued" ref="a848266f49277f1803c0da5c44a0da78da3102c1e356fde92c4b7b0d753c13991a" args="" -->EOsclSocket_ServRequestIssued</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78dac9fdb30c1fa3bf08d4fad1b8fb210620"></a><!-- doxytag: member="EOsclSocket_ServPoll" ref="a848266f49277f1803c0da5c44a0da78dac9fdb30c1fa3bf08d4fad1b8fb210620" args="" -->EOsclSocket_ServPoll</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da5b781bd1def4b5d4e5b2fb375caac816"></a><!-- doxytag: member="EOsclSocket_OS" ref="a848266f49277f1803c0da5c44a0da78da5b781bd1def4b5d4e5b2fb375caac816" args="" -->EOsclSocket_OS</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da928ddc2ea73e6addffeaef38c36f9a3c"></a><!-- doxytag: member="EOsclSocket_Readable" ref="a848266f49277f1803c0da5c44a0da78da928ddc2ea73e6addffeaef38c36f9a3c" args="" -->EOsclSocket_Readable</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78dab15cfbc1c9cad7b265390a2bdaf63ed5"></a><!-- doxytag: member="EOsclSocket_Writable" ref="a848266f49277f1803c0da5c44a0da78dab15cfbc1c9cad7b265390a2bdaf63ed5" args="" -->EOsclSocket_Writable</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da8fbce15ab0cbd4109de127e6b7642410"></a><!-- doxytag: member="EOsclSocket_Except" ref="a848266f49277f1803c0da5c44a0da78da8fbce15ab0cbd4109de127e6b7642410" args="" -->EOsclSocket_Except</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da3295487628218ea1087b3970eea12464"></a><!-- doxytag: member="EOsclSocket_DataRecv" ref="a848266f49277f1803c0da5c44a0da78da3295487628218ea1087b3970eea12464" args="" -->EOsclSocket_DataRecv</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da959f31aaad2d25f690c2363ff927bf1b"></a><!-- doxytag: member="EOsclSocket_DataSent" ref="a848266f49277f1803c0da5c44a0da78da959f31aaad2d25f690c2363ff927bf1b" args="" -->EOsclSocket_DataSent</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da84d3112ef68fc7f61ba274a653dc52f5"></a><!-- doxytag: member="EOsclSocket_ServRequestComplete" ref="a848266f49277f1803c0da5c44a0da78da84d3112ef68fc7f61ba274a653dc52f5" args="" -->EOsclSocket_ServRequestComplete</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da04bed0016965256c6f48230f7c8d0968"></a><!-- doxytag: member="EOsclSocket_ServRequestCancelIssued" ref="a848266f49277f1803c0da5c44a0da78da04bed0016965256c6f48230f7c8d0968" args="" -->EOsclSocket_ServRequestCancelIssued</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78dac9a12bce530057a6f5146882113eaa21"></a><!-- doxytag: member="EOsclSocketServ_LoopsockOk" ref="a848266f49277f1803c0da5c44a0da78dac9a12bce530057a6f5146882113eaa21" args="" -->EOsclSocketServ_LoopsockOk</em>&nbsp;</td><td>
</td></tr>
<tr><td valign="top"><em><a class="anchor" id="a848266f49277f1803c0da5c44a0da78da9f92ac4dfb29554a509afbda2d7c6e5e"></a><!-- doxytag: member="EOsclSocketServ_LoopsockError" ref="a848266f49277f1803c0da5c44a0da78da9f92ac4dfb29554a509afbda2d7c6e5e" args="" -->EOsclSocketServ_LoopsockError</em>&nbsp;</td><td>
</td></tr>
</table>
</dd>
</dl>

</div>
</div>
</div>
<hr size="1"><img src="pvlogo_small.jpg"><address style="align: right;"><small>OSCL API</small>
<address style="align: left;"><small>Posting Version: CORE_9.004.1.1 </small>
</small></address>
</body>
</html>